Week 6 In Review: Top Quarterback Performances

With week 6 now in the books, here is a look at the top signal-callers from this past weekend’s action. <strong> Jacob Sconza | River Dell </strong> <span style="font-weight: 400;">Sconza completed 62% of his passes this past weekend in a tough 29-28 loss to Nutley. The senior completed 25 of 39 passes for 398 yards and two touchdowns. He has now amassed 1,819 yards on the season through six games which is tops in the state. </span> <span style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Analysis:</strong> The junior does a nice job moving around in the pocket and creating extra time for his receivers to get open. He makes good reads and quickly gets the ball out of his hands on short and intermediate routes. He often throws the ball to a spot and allows his receivers to work to the ball. </span> &nbsp; <strong>[player_tooltip player_id="27962" first="Peter" last="Delaportas"] | Jefferson</strong> <span style="font-weight: 400;">The 6-foot-4, 205-pound prospect had his best game of the season as he was 23 of 30 for 355 yards and three touchdowns in a 27-7 victory over Parsippany Hills. He threw touchdown passes of 23, 27 and 49 yards. </span> <span style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Analysis:</strong> The Boston College commit has nice touch on his deep balls and has the arm strength to fit the ball into tight windows. He has the ability to extend plays with his feet and showcases the ability to be accurate on the move. </span> &nbsp; <strong>[player_tooltip player_id="124480" first="Frankie" last="Farmer"] | Peddie </strong> <span style="font-weight: 400;">Farmer once again found himself on the top performer’s list as he posted his best game of the season this past weekend in a 26-17 victory over The Hill School. Farmer completed 18 of 27 passes for 336 yards and four touchdowns. He threw touchdown passes of 15, 45, 52 and 80. </span> <span style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Analysis:</strong> Farmer does a nice job going through his progressions and allowing the play to develop in front of him. He does a nice job getting the ball over the defenders on intermediate throws and has the arm strength to hit his receivers in stride on longer routes. </span> &nbsp; <strong>[player_tooltip player_id="190995" first="Matt" last="Welsey"] | Shawnee </strong> <span style="font-weight: 400;">Welsey is a dual-threat quarterback who completed 26 of 40 passes for 333 yards and two touchdowns while also rushing the ball 13 times for 22 yards and another score. </span> <span style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Analysis:</strong> Wesley often makes good reads in the RPO and zone option and isn’t afraid to tuck the ball and run. He has good vision when running and has the ability to move the pocket and throw on the run. He has enough arm strength to make a throw from the far hash to the far out. </span> &nbsp; <strong>Matt Augello | Freehold Township </strong> <span style="font-weight: 400;">Augello, a sophomore, made his first start of the season as Freehold fell to Neptune 38-25. He completed 18 of his 34 passes for 326 yards and a score. </span> <span style="font-weight: 400;"><strong>Analysis:</strong> Augello doesn’t have the strongest arm but his coaches do a nice job of calling plays that allow him to get the ball out of his hands in a hurry. This past weekend they ran a number of swing passes and short routes which allowed the running backs and receivers to use their YAC ability to pick up chunk yards. </span>
